What color is AEBEEA?

The RGB color code for color number #AEBEEA is RGB(174, 190, 234). In the RGB color model, #AEBEEA has a red value of 174, a green value of 190, and a blue value of 234.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 25.6% cyan, 18.8% magenta, 0.0% yellow, and 8.2%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 224° (degrees), 58.8 % saturation, and 80.0 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#AEBEEA has a hue of 224° (degrees), 25.6 % saturation and 91.8 % brightness/value.

What is the LRV of #AEBEEA? (For interior and product design)

AEBEEA has an LRV of nearly 52. By LRV value, it is a medium light color.

Light Reflectance Value (LRV) is a measure of how much visible light is reflected off a surface. It is a number on a scale of 0 to 100, with 0 being pure black and 100 being pure white. The higher the LRV, the more light the color reflects and the lighter it will appear.

Is #AEBEEA Readable? WCAG Contrast Checker (For digital design)

Check if the color AEBEEA meets Web Content Accessibility Guidelines (WCAG) standards, minimum contrast ratio standards between text and background colors. The WCAG (Web Content Accessibility Guidelines) provides global standards for readable web content.

WCAG Recommendations - Large Text: above 18pt or 14pt bold. Normal Text: below 18pt or 14pt bold.

  • Minimum contrast ratio (AA): 4.5 for normal text and 3 for large text.
  • Enhanced contrast ratio (AAA): 7 for normal text and 4.5 for large text.

Complementary / Opposite Color

Complementary colors are pairs of colors which, when combined or mixed, cancel each other out (lose hue) by producing a grayscale color like white or black. When placed next to each other, they create the strongest contrast for those two colors. Complementary colors also called opposite colors. Complementary color schemes are created using two opposite colors on the color wheel. The examples are red–cyan, green–magenta, and blue–yellow.
